Driven by weakening flat-rolled volume (down 1.7% versus a normal seasonal increase of 2.7%), March MSCI shipments declined 0.5%, bucking the normal seasonal trend of a 2.3% uptick.
While total inventories in tons declined a modest 0.4%, flat-rolled inventories rose 0.7% while all other products showed declines of 1.2-4.7%.
Overall months’ supply (MOS) declined to 2.3 in March from 2.4 in February due to one extra shipping day, but would have been flat at 2.4 if the number of business days in the month were adjusted.
